The Rise of Urbanization

As cities grew and populations expanded, Liberty Corner Stores played an increasingly important role in urban life. They provided a convenient alternative to larger markets, offering extended hours and a more personalized shopping experience. The stores adapted to the changing needs of their customers, stocking a wider range of products and services. Many began to offer credit, allowing customers to purchase goods on account and pay later. This flexibility was particularly important for working-class families, who often faced unpredictable income streams.

Supporting Local Economies: Keeping Money in the Community

Liberty Corner Stores also play a crucial role in supporting local economies. Unlike large chain stores, these businesses are typically independently owned and operated. This means that the money spent at a Liberty Corner Store is more likely to stay within the community, benefiting local families and businesses. When you shop at a locally owned store, you're not just buying goods; you're investing in the economic health of your neighborhood. This support can help create jobs, improve local infrastructure, and foster a thriving business environment. Embracing Technology: Streamlining Operations

One key area for growth is embracing technology. Liberty Corner Stores can leverage technology to streamline operations, improve efficiency, and enhance the customer experience. Think online ordering for quick pickups, loyalty programs through apps, and even data analytics to better understand customer preferences. Implementing modern point-of-sale systems can simplify transactions and inventory management. Technology can also help stores connect with customers through social media and email marketing, promoting special offers and building relationships. By adopting the right technologies, Liberty Corner Stores can stay competitive and attract a new generation of shoppers.
